Meeting notes, warehouse security review. Agreed actions: the floor safe in Bay 3 gets its replacement lock mechanism this week, supplied by Cravath Lock & Vault. The old mechanism must be bagged, tagged, and held until the fitter confirms the swap. Shift lead to keep the bay clear during installation and log all entries. A courier collects the old unit afterward. The hand-over instruction is as follows.

courier memo of bawef-kaguf: the briion quenox courier leaves the tamdor aldius joreth belion julir joreth wenix pelath ledger at gate 7145 under passcode 571533

Handover for Deltaview, our large-file diff viewer. New folks: the key constraint is memory — files over 500 MB are diffed in streamed chunks, and the UI only hydrates visible hunks. The chunker is sensitive to its window and overlap settings; changing them invalidates the diff cache, so coordinate with the infra rotation before touching them. Tests live under the streaming suite and must pass on the 2 GB fixture. The service currently runs with the configuration below.

config for hawef-tadug:
oliwyn:
  log_level: info
  metrics_host: metrics.oliwyn.lumiclabs.internal
  pool_size: 32

# Service Accounts: String Extraction

The `extract-i18n` script pulls translatable strings from all Bramblewick repos and pushes them to the Glossa service. It runs under the `i18n-extractor` service account. Do not run it under your personal account; Glossa rate-limits individual users aggressively. The account has write access to the staging catalog only. Set the token in your shell before invoking the script. The current staging token is below.

API key for kahap-kafog: zpat15_6qzxZ7YR8aDwjmp

Handover to support: the Clockhenge drift issue is contained. Jobs on the Pellworth cluster ran up to nine minutes late because two nodes lost time sync; both are re-synced and monitored. If customers report stale reports, re-run the affected job manually from the ops panel. The panel's recovery login uses the passphrase below.

unlock words, fawig-bagef: olidor-holir-istox-holath-tamys-quenion-giliel